How does Shrewsbury, PA compare to Aaronsburg CDP (Centre County), Pennsylvania, PA? Shrewsbury has a population of 3,866 with a median household income of $95,962, while Aaronsburg CDP (Centre County), Pennsylvania has 706 residents and a median income of $85,063.
